for their mother zainab, the surgeons are heroes. this, the moment she was told they'd both survived. the road to recovery has been long, and progress slow. nonetheless, zainab was delighted to be taking them home at last. translation: thanks to allah they have got very good progress, especially marwa. mama! she only needs little bit support for her to take the mobility further, and we will take good care of safa, and hopefully she will start walking as well. in theatre, the surgeons had to make a near impossible choice. there is something oozing deep down there that i can't see at the moment. only one twin could receive some key blood vessels that nourished both their brains. they were given to marwa, the weaker twin, but as a result, safa had a stroke. safa now has permanent damage to her brain, and may never walk. i feel marwa has done really well and carries on making great progress. when i look at the whole family, yes, it was probably the right thing to do for the whole family, but for safa, as an individual, i'm not so sure. i

ten months on, and zainab now has a healthy baby girl. she was born safe and well in january at the local hospital close to moria. then they put her on your heart, it was like, i don‘t know, like forgot everything, and you see a new world, i see my baby and you have it, and you should be careful of it and you should take care of it. the family is now living in this one bedroom flat in a village outside the greek capital, athens. a year since arriving from wartorn afghanistan, they are still waiting for their asylum claim to be heard. in the meantime, they are banned from working — but they are given money to buy the basics. we want to make a life for her, but we can‘t because we‘re stuck here without any future. maybe we should go to other countries and they have a less refugee and we will be safe there. zainab‘s family is considered one of the lucky ones. the fires that ripped through moria left 12,000 people without shelter overnight. the vast majority of those evacuated from moria have now been relocated in an emergency facil
